In a recent interview with Variety on December 30, 2025, George Clooney confirmed that Ocean's 14 is moving forward at Warner Bros. The film will reunite the original stars, including Brad Pitt, Matt Damon, Julia Roberts, and Don Cheadle. Clooney also shared that the script is finished.

The story will be a bit different this time. Instead of just doing another high-tech robbery, the movie will focus on the characters as they get older. Clooney jokingly compared the script's quality to something like Going in Style. He also shared that the next Ocean's movie production will likely begin in late 2026.


George Clooney on the next Ocean's movie featuring Brad Pitt, Matt Damon, Julia Roberts, and Don Cheadle

George Clooney shared several concrete details regarding the long-awaited return of the franchise. While fans have speculated about a reboot for years, Clooney confirmed that the project, currently referred to as Ocean’s 14, is moving forward with a clear creative vision and a high-profile production team.

The most significant production update is the shift in the director's chair. While Steven Soderbergh directed the original trilogy, Clooney confirmed that Edward Berger is in talks to take the helm. Berger is widely acclaimed for his work on the Oscar-winning All Quiet on the Western Front and the thriller Conclave.

He compared the film's tone to the 1979 classic Going in Style, suggesting that the heist will rely more on the characters' decades of experience and wisdom rather than youthful agility. The Jay Kelly star stated:

“There was something about the idea that we’re too old to do what we used to do, but we’re still smart enough to know how to get away with something, that just appeals to me.”

The project is being treated as a direct sequel to Ocean’s Thirteen, rather than a total reboot. Regarding the timeline, Clooney mentioned that the goal is to begin production in 2026. The delay in filming is primarily due to the complex aligning the schedules of its A-list ensemble.

The Ocean’s franchise began in 1960 with Ocean's 11, starring Frank Sinatra. However, the modern version started in 2001 with the remake directed by Steven Soderbergh, which introduced the iconic lead trio: George Clooney playing the mastermind Danny Ocean, Brad Pitt as his right-hand man Rusty Ryan, and Matt Damon as the talented pickpocket Linus Caldwell.

The success of the trilogy was built on the chemistry between these leads and a bench of talented supporting actors who appeared across all three films. Following the original, the story continued with Ocean's Twelve in 2004 and concluded the main trilogy with Ocean's Thirteen in 2007. More than a decade later, the franchise expanded with Ocean's 8 (2018), a spin-off that shifted the focus to an all-female crew of experts.
